As you sit, the cushion should touch you in between your legs, where there are bony prominences. A good seat cushion will distribute pressure away from these areas, making you feel less low back pain.

Choose a seat cushion that is made of multi-density foam. A firm base should surround a soft-top comfort layer. This will provide adequate support and pressure distribution for your seat cushion.

Molded foam conforms to the shape of the body when seated. These cushions support the bony prominences and should slope the hips towards the knees to increase the trunk-to-thigh ratio.

When choosing a seat foam, make sure it is designed to support your spine while engaging your core. This will help distribute your weight more evenly and make you more comfortable.

How Thick Should Sofa Cushions Be?

As a general rule, 10-20cm is the ideal thickness for a sofa cushion. Anything thinner may not provide enough support, while anything thicker may be too firm. The perfect cushion should be soft enough to provide comfort while still being supportive. 

In addition, 10-20cm cushions will hold their shape better over time than thinner or thicker cushions. So if you’re looking for the perfect balance of comfort and support, 10-20cm is the way to go.

How Can I Fluff My Cushions up Again?

There are a few easy ways to achieve this goal. First, try fluffing them by hand. Grab the corners of the cushion and give it a good shake. This will help loosen any flat spots and give the cushion some volume. If your cushion is still looking a bit flat, try using a hairdryer on the low or relaxed setting to fluff it up. Hold the hair dryer about 12 inches away from the cushion and move it around until the cushion is evenly heated. Finally, try placing your cushions in the dryer on a low heat setting for 10-15 minutes. This will help to fluff up the fabric and plump up the filling.

Can Memory Foam Sofa Cushions Be Washed?

As a general rule, it is generally best to spot clean any spills or stains with mild soap and warm water. If your cushion needs a more thorough cleaning, you can remove the cover and wash it in the washing machine on a gentle cycle. 

It can be tricky to wash foam cushions because they absorb water and take on a new shape. That’s why it is best only to wash the cover. Once the cover is dry, you can fluff up the foam by putting it in the dryer on a low heat setting for 10-15 minutes.
